If you are an EU citizen, you can live in Italy without any kind of visa. And also the requirements to get italian citizenship are shorter.



As a matter of fact there is no need whatever to get italian (or any other EU country) citizenship, if you are a citizen of any country in the EU you only need to register to the local authority as resident (after 3 months of staying).

If you really want the italian citizenship, you can ask for it after 4 years of (registered) residency in Italy.
